Meanwhile this Sunday through to Saturday 23 November (q2-2 and 6-8pm) on Te Pae I have the pleasure of being back in the presenter seat with music from the one and only Iain Gordon from Fat Freddy’s Drop, and Ian with Ema Pomare (Shop Shop) are our Ames Street neighbours’ of the week. Issue of the week is crime in the village with John Stewart our Community Constable, Shona Jaunas who runs a neighbour watch in Ames Street, and Flo McNeill who set up and administers the Facebook site, Paekakariki Trading. Shona provides our spoken word segment a little later. Community Notices are with Aliki and our squawk is with the Paekakariki Fresh Fruit and Vege Co-operative. Finally we’re talking beach clean up with Ryley Webster from Sustainable Coastlines Charitable Trust.
